LAHORE: After a temporary closure due to the recent Pakistan-India tensions, all public and private schools, colleges, and universities across Punjab province will reopen on Monday (today).
Educational institutions were shut on Friday and Saturday amid the escalation, but following the ceasefire and return to normal conditions, educational institutions across the province will reopen on Monday (today).
Meanwhile, the ongoing Intermediate Part-2 annual examinations will continue as per the date sheet across all the nine Boards of Intermediate & Secondary Education (BISEs) of the province.
The new dates of the papers, including practical exams postponed earlier will be announced later.
